[IMP]check if interval presents then first stop that.

bzr revid: vme@tinyerp.com-20121029120213-61uy6frqo0ormdc6
This commit is contained in:
Vidhin Mehta (OpenERP) 2012-10-29 17:32:13 +05:30
parent a5505925bd
commit 5e4b67c1a3
1 changed files with 3 additions and 0 deletions

View File

@ -302,6 +302,8 @@ instance.web.favicon = instance.web.Loading.include({
//when time interval is known than start favicon can be used.
start_favicon: function(second, options){
if(!this.interval)
this.stop_favicon();
var count = 0;
var self = this;
this.interval = setInterval(function(){
@ -318,6 +320,7 @@ instance.web.favicon = instance.web.Loading.include({
$('link[type="image/x-icon"]').attr('href', this.original_favi.attr("href"));
$('head').append(this.original_favi);
document.title = this.old_title;
this.interval = null;
},
loading_title:function(percentage){